Subject: Tidekeeper widget cut-over complete

Hi all — welcome aboard. Over the weekend we cut the Tidekeeper tide-table widget from the old Mersledge feed to the new harmonic prediction service. Embeds on partner sites updated automatically; cached tables expired within two hours. No rollback was needed. For reference as you onboard, the production service now runs with the configuration values shown below.

config for fahog-kajop:
[ulawyn]
team = eliion
access_code = ac_e43fc7
owner = fraok.kelax
host = ulawyn.lumicforge.internal
port = 8080
peer = julmir.tolvaqio.corp
salt = 0479e460
pin = 9474

Ticket FV-77: Drift in Murmurcast feed validator. Support reports that podcasts passing validation in the dashboard fail on resubmission via the batch endpoint. The batch workers are running an older strictness profile after a partial deploy. Until the redeploy completes, tell reporters the dashboard result is authoritative. The intended validator configuration is listed below.

config for tagaf-bawif:
[norok]
host = norok.ordinworks.local
user = norok_svc
database = norok_prod

## Vendor the Brindlewood font family

This PR vendors the three Brindlewood typefaces we license so builds stop fetching them from the artifact mirror at compile time. Saves us the flaky-network failures that bit the last release candidate. Subsetting is done at build time, and the knobs controlling it live in one place now, reproduced here.

constants for yaduf-fahag:
BUDGETS = {
    "kelix": 528,
    "briwyn": 734,
}

## Step 4: Migrate the Webhook Consumer

ParcelPath is retiring the legacy polling endpoint in favor of push webhooks. Update the consumer in the Dovetail service to accept the new signed payload format, verify the signature header before processing, and acknowledge within five seconds to avoid redelivery. Test against the sandbox environment first. Once the consumer passes validation, apply the configuration values shown below to the staging deployment.

settings of tagug-fajof:
[zorwyn]
host = zorwyn.nelvrosys.corp
user = zorwyn_svc
database = zorwyn_prod